World-renowned fine art photographer Matthew Seed will be exhibiting in excess of 20 pieces of his equestrian art work at Olympia, The London International Horse Show, 12th – 18th December 2017
The exhibition will feature a variety of fine art pieces including studies of Uthopia, the majestic London 2012 Team Gold Medalist stallion whose future was famously secured to stay in Britain with Carl Hester in Gloucestershire by a generous and anonymous donor last year. Included in the exhibition is a stunning portrait of international groom, Alan Davies, with his beloved Uthopia.
Matthew is also unveiling two striking new portraits of two of Britain’s top international competitors at Olympia; leading lady show jumper Laura Renwick and her Grand Prix winning Bingtang II, along with international dressage rider Spencer Wilton and his Olympic and European ride Super Nova II. Both riders worked with Matthew and the Olympia Horse Show team together with their design agency, Red Giant, to produce the creative campaign for this year’s even.
